Navigarea înapoi împotriva vântului alizeu a fost din istorie foarte dificilă și, pe măsură ce începem drumul nostru de 800 de mile marine înapoi spre est, spre Insulele Tuamotus și Marquesas, vedem de ce! Întâlnim aproape tot ceea ce mama natură și Neptun ne pot arunca, de la calmuri la furtuni masive – înțelegem totul! Dar, în același timp, suntem încă capabili să navigăm spre est, așa că, în general, este o velă foarte reușită! First comment on your excellent channel. I absolutely loved this episode, it so well captures everything about sailing those waters. Last year I took three days to sail from Anse Mayot on Taou Atoll to Papeete on Tahiti, encountering a similar combination of two days light wind and one day of superb sailing. I similarly had those huge swells coming through, on July 14, which led to massive surf on Teahupoo at Tahiti and Code Red2 surfing videos on YouTube. Thanks for the underwater vids of the tunas, that's something I never saw. And it is wonderful that you chose Anse Mayot for a stop, it is indeed a magical place where I did multiple solo drift snorkels outside the reef on the equatorial current, simply the best. And finally I hope Valentine and Gaston were indeed there to cook a meal for you, they are amazing, but these days spend a lot of their time at Rotoava on nearby Fakarava Atoll, where they are building a new home. I envy your return trip to the Marquesas for another cycle through French Polynesia, I had only a three-month visa last year.
